Program Analysis

The Astronomy and Astrophysics program at the University of New Mexico-Main Campus offers a rigorous undergraduate education for students passionate about understanding the cosmos. This Bachelor's degree program delves into the fundamental principles of physics and mathematics as they apply to celestial objects and phenomena. Students will learn to analyze astronomical data, develop computational models, and understand the theoretical frameworks that explain the universe, from planetary science to cosmology. Core coursework typically includes classical mechanics, electromagnetism, thermodynamics, quantum mechanics, and advanced mathematics, alongside specialized astronomy and astrophysics courses covering stellar evolution, galactic dynamics, observational techniques, and instrumentation.

Graduates with a Bachelor's in Astronomy and Astrophysics are well-equipped for a variety of scientifically-oriented career paths. While direct roles in astronomical research often require advanced degrees (Master's or Ph.D.), a Bachelor's provides a strong foundation for roles in data analysis, scientific programming, aerospace, and education. Potential career paths include Data Scientist, Research Assistant, Software Developer (especially in scientific computing), Science Educator, Aerospace Engineer (with further specialization), and roles in science communication or technical writing. Entry-level positions might involve data processing or assisting senior researchers. Mid-career professionals could move into project management, lead analysis roles, or specialized software development. Senior roles might involve leading research teams, developing complex algorithms, or managing large-scale scientific projects.

Salary expectations for graduates can vary significantly based on the specific role, industry, and further education. For roles accessible with a Bachelor's degree, entry-level positions in data analysis or scientific support might range from $55,000 to $70,000 annually. With a few years of experience and demonstrated skills, mid-level positions could see salaries between $70,000 and $95,000. Senior roles, particularly those involving specialized programming or management in tech or aerospace sectors, could exceed $100,000. It's crucial to note that many advanced research positions in astronomy and astrophysics necessitate a Ph.D., which typically leads to higher earning potential in academic or government research institutions.

Regarding return on investment (ROI), the University of New Mexico's Bachelor's in Astronomy and Astrophysics offers a solid foundation in highly transferable STEM skills. While the median earnings data for this specific program at UNM is not available (Completions/yr: 4, Median Earnings (1yr post-grad): N/A), the broader field of physics and astronomy graduates generally shows positive long-term earning potential, especially when pursuing roles in data science, software engineering, or applied physics. The cost of a Bachelor's degree at a public university like UNM is generally more affordable than private institutions, contributing to a potentially favorable ROI over time, particularly if graduates leverage their analytical and computational skills in high-demand industries. Industry demand for individuals with strong analytical, problem-solving, and computational skills remains robust across various sectors, including technology, finance, and research. Practical advice for prospective students includes actively seeking research opportunities (even undergraduate ones), developing strong programming skills (Python, C++, R), networking with faculty and professionals, and considering internships in related fields to gain practical experience and explore career options.
